Croatan National Forest, North Carolina. A chilly morning with just a little bit of fog. Most of the fog had burnt off already but this area had a little and it worked out.
Exif: F Number: 5.6, Exposure Bias Value: +0, Exposure Time: 1/125, Flash: flash did not fire, ISO: 400, Focal Length: 135mm, Camera Model: Canon EOS 40D
